Aviation’s energy transition is moving too slowly. Global airlines remain committed to achieving net-zero carbon emissions by 2050, but the main constraints are no longer ambition alone. The availability of new fuels, infrastructure, investment and coordinated policy are becoming decisive, DKNews.kz reports.
These issues will dominate the fourth IATA World Sustainability Symposium, which will take place in Brussels on 13–14 October 2026.
The International Air Transport Association represents more than 370 airlines accounting for around 85% of global air traffic.
IATA: ambition is no longer the main obstacle
Airlines, fuel producers, investors, technology companies, regulators and government representatives will gather in Brussels.
The central question is increasingly practical: how can aviation turn decarbonization commitments into an economically viable system?
“Today, the challenge is constrained not by ambition but by the pace at which interdependent solutions can be developed and scaled,” said Marie Owens Thomsen, IATA’s Senior Vice President Sustainability and Chief Economist.
IATA
According to IATA, airlines cannot complete the energy transition on their own. It requires higher renewable energy production, new infrastructure, technological development, investment and policies designed with the entire system in mind.
SAF will be one of the three main topics in Brussels
The first major theme of the symposium will focus on scaling solutions that are already technically available.
At the center of the discussion will be Sustainable Aviation Fuel, or SAF, including HEFA-based fuel, Low Carbon Aviation Fuels and co-processing at existing refining facilities.
The second theme will address the creation of global, transparent and competitive markets for SAF and carbon credits.
The third will cover emerging technologies, aviation’s non-CO₂ effects and sustainability throughout the aircraft lifecycle.

Kazakhstan may need around 70,000 tonnes of SAF by 2030
The Aviation Administration of Kazakhstan estimates that the country’s potential annual demand for sustainable aviation fuel could reach around 70,000 tonnes by 2030.
Research has identified Alcohol-to-Jet as one of the potentially economically attractive technologies for Kazakhstan. This process converts bioethanol into aviation fuel.
Kazakhstan also has its own agricultural feedstock base that could support such production.
However, large-scale SAF deployment requires another fundamental step first: the transition to Jet A-1 aviation fuel.
SAF is generally blended with Jet A-1. Without this fuel standard, creating a full domestic SAF market would be significantly more difficult.
Kazakhstan is already preparing its first SAF plant
The global debate promoted by IATA now coincides with concrete industrial projects inside Kazakhstan.
In the Kostanay region, KazMunayGas, KazFoodProducts and US-based KBR have agreed to work on the basic engineering design for a sustainable aviation fuel production facility.
Bioethanol is being considered as the main feedstock, with Alcohol-to-Jet technology expected to convert it into aviation kerosene.
Another potential project is being discussed with Asian investors and could involve the production of SAF from industrial oilseed feedstocks.
For Kazakhstan, the question is therefore becoming less about whether SAF is necessary and more about which technology will reach commercial-scale production first and at what cost.
Kazakhstan plans to raise aviation fuel output to 1.7 million tonnes
The SAF push is part of a broader transformation of Kazakhstan’s aviation fuel market.
The Ministry of Energy has previously announced plans to increase domestic aviation fuel production to 1.7 million tonnes between 2026 and 2032.
Kazakhstan’s refineries are also preparing for the production of Jet A-1.
This is not only an environmental issue.
If Kazakhstan wants to strengthen its role as an international aviation hub, access to modern aviation fuel directly affects transit flights, airline refueling, operating costs and the competitiveness of the country’s airports.
Kazakhstan is already part of the global emissions framework
Climate requirements are already relevant for Kazakh airlines.
Since 2019, Kazakhstan has been implementing CORSIA, the international system for monitoring and reporting CO₂ emissions from international aviation.
Air Astana, SCAT Airlines and Vietjet Qazaqstan submit emissions data, while the Aviation Administration of Kazakhstan coordinates implementation of the system.
Kazakhstan also became the first CIS country to join ICAO’s ACT-SAF programme, which provides training, knowledge-sharing, technical assistance and support for sustainable aviation fuel projects.
That connects Kazakhstan’s future SAF market with two global processes at once: aviation decarbonization and the development of domestic fuel production.
The biggest question is who will pay for the green transition
This is where the economics become much more difficult.
To scale SAF production dramatically, producers need predictable demand, airlines need affordable prices, investors need acceptable returns, and governments must decide which incentives and regulatory measures to use.
IATA argues that poorly coordinated policies could slow decarbonization while also damaging aviation competitiveness.
“Success depends on increasing renewable energy production for all, building new infrastructure, advancing novel technologies and supporting investment,” Marie Owens Thomsen said.
That is why WSS will address not only fuel production, but also investment risk, carbon markets and regulatory frameworks capable of functioning globally rather than within a single jurisdiction.
Brussels will host two major aviation forums in one week
For the first time, IATA will hold two major industry events consecutively at the same venue.
The World Sustainability Symposium will take place on 13–14 October, followed by Wings of Change Europe on 15 October.
The week will therefore combine discussions on aviation decarbonization with broader debates over competitiveness, connectivity and economic growth.
Confirmed participants include LATAM Airlines Group CEO Roberto Alvo, representatives of the European Commission and European Parliament, the International Energy Agency, the World Bank Group, Airbus, IAG, Schiphol Airport and biofuel producers.
